Abstract

In order to investigate whether the ubiquitin-proteasome system(UPS)of DF-1 cells was involved in the replication of Newcastle disease virus(NDV)in DF1 cells,Herts/33 strain was used to infect DF-1 cells,and the cell samples were subjected to Western-blot experiments and the three proteolytic activity changes of the 26S proteasomes were detected.At the same time,four kinds of ubiquitinproteasome inhibitors were used after the cells were infected with NDV and the virus TCID50 values were determined.The effects of inhibitors treatment and DMSO treatment on NDV replication were compared.As well as the growth curve of NDV with the treatment of MG-132 or DMSO.The results showed that the levels of ubiquitinated proteins in DF-1 cells did not change significantly after NDV infection,but the proteolytic activity of 26S proteasomes was significantly increased.After using ubiquitin-proteasome inhibitors the proliferation of NDV was significantly inhibited,suggesting that the ubiquitin-proteasome system of DF-1 cells was involved in the replication of NDV in DF-1 cells.
